Dieser Artikel ist größtenteils für alle Ubuntu-Versionen gültig.
Ein Label ist eine Partitionsbezeichnung und erleichtert die Unterscheidung zwischen mehreren Partitionen auf Festplatten, Speicherkarten oder anderen Datenträgern
Manchmal ist es nötig, einem Dateisystem einen speziellen Namen ("Label") zu geben. Zum Beispiel werden FAT32-Laufwerke nicht mit Einhängepunkt, sondern mit dem Label auf dem Desktop angezeigt.
Falls kein Label gesetzt ist, gibt es verschiedene Möglichkeiten, das Label festzulegen. Abhängig vom Dateisystem müssen ggf. noch spezielle Pakete installiert werden [1]. Welche Pakete für welches Dateisystem benötigt wird zeigt die Tabelle am Ende dieser Seite.
Das Programm GParted bietet u.A. die Möglichkeit, Labels zu setzen oder zu ändern.
Neben GParted steht auch das Programm Laufwerksverwaltung (früher: "Palimpsest") zur Verfügung. In GNOME aufrufbar unter "System -> Systemverwaltung -> Laufwerksverwaltung".
Bei Kubuntu steht der Partitionmanager zur Verfügung, der in den KDE Desktop integriert ist. Aufrufbar unter "Partitionsmanager" in den Systemeinstellungen. Das Programm muss aber erst installiert werden.
Möchte man das Label ändern, muss die betreffende Partition ausgehängt werden (z.B. über "Laufwerksverwaltung -> Entsprechendes Speichergerät -> Datenträger aushängen").
Der Befehl [2]
sudo blkid
zeigt wichtige Informationen über die angeschlossenen Dateisysteme (device, label, UUID etc.) an. Alternativ kann auch vol id verwendet werden.
| Dateisystem | Benötigtes Paket | Label setzen [2] | Label anzeigen |
| EXT2/EXT3/EXT4 | e2fsprogs | sudo e2label /dev/sda1 NEUES_LABEL sudo tune2fs -L Neues_Label /dev/sda1 | sudo tune2fs -l /dev/sda1 |
| REISERFS | reiserfsprogs | sudo reiserfstune -l NEUES_LABEL /dev/sda1 | sudo debugreiserfs |
| JFS | jfsutils | sudo jfs_tune -L NEUES_LABEL /dev/sda1 | sudo jfs_tune -l |
| XFS | xfsprogs | xfs_admin -L NEUES_LABELL /dev/sda1 | xfs_admin -l |
| FAT | mtools und Skript (siehe unten) | sudo ./set_msdos_label.sh /dev/sda1 NEUES_LABEL | sudo mlabel -s /dev/sda2 |
| NTFS | ntfsprogs (nur bis Natty Narwhal 11.04) | sudo ntfslabel /dev/sda1 NEUES_LABEL | sudo ntfslabel /dev/sda1 |
| Swap | util-linux | sudo swapoff -v -a;sudo mkswap -L NEUES_LABEL /dev/sda1;sudo swapon -v -a |
Die Laufwerksbezeichnung (z.B. /dev/sda1) muss natürlich der tatsächlichen Bezeichnung angepasst werden. ntfsprog ist ab Ubuntu 11.10 im Paket ntfs-3g enthalten. Möglich wurde dies durch die Zusammenlegung von 2 Projekten. Der Befehl bleibt davon unberührt erhalten.
Das folgende Skript ist nur für FAT-Laufwerke gedacht! Eine grafische Alternative für FAT- und auch alle anderen Dateisysteme findet sich im ersten Abschnitt dieses Artikels.
Für FAT kann man ein Skript
benutzen, welches im Forum entstanden ist. Vor der Benutzung müssen noch die Ausführrechte gesetzt werden [3].
Ohne das Skript geht es natürlich auch
sudo mlabel -i /dev/sdg2 ::"Mein_Label" ##nach dem Doppelpunkt darf KEIN Leerzeichen stehen!
Setzt das Label "Mein_Label" auf /dev/sdg2. Natürlich ist /dev/sdg2 den eigenen Bedürfnissen anzupassen.
Erhält man eine Fehlermeldung in der Art:
1 | Total number of sectors not a multiple of sectors per track! |
so muss man zuerst
echo mtools_skip_check=1 >> ~/.mtoolsrc
im Terminal absetzen, und dann wieder
sudo mlabel -i /dev/sdg2 ::"Mein_Label"
Unter Windows kann man FAT- oder NTFS-Partitionen beispielsweise leicht mit einem
-Klick im Explorer -> "Eigenschaften" einen neuen Namen zuweisen. Dabei sollte man, um später Probleme mit Linux zu vermeiden, auf Sonderzeichen (Umlaute) und Leerzeichen verzichten.
Diese Revision wurde am 28. Dezember 2011 um 21:19 Uhr
von Alice wtfiA erstellt.
Dieser Seite wurden folgende Begriffe zugeordnet:
System, Dateisystem
2004 – 2011 ubuntuusers.de • Einige Rechte vorbehalten